My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Meet Gretchen, a 6-month-old female mixed herding breed who is sure to steal your heart. This playful and loving pup is looking for her forever home where she can shower her new family with endless cuddles and kisses. Gretchen is a submissive dog, making her an excellent fit for a quieter household without small children.
Gretchen has a bubbly personality and loves to play. She's always up for a game of fetch or a long walk in the park. Gretchen is a smart dog and has already begun learning basic obedience commands. With a little bit of training, she will become the perfect companion for any family.
Gretchen is a mixed breed, meaning she has a unique appearance that's sure to turn heads. Her adorable face and soft fur make her a joy to be around. Their adoption process

Additional adoption info

We do same day adoptions after a personal interview. We have a contract that requires Veterinary care and proper treatment. Our cats must be indoors and not declawed, most dogs require a fenced yard. Our cats and kittens are adopted already spayed/neutered. Our dogs and puppies are adopted already S/N.

We accept cash and credit/debit cards for our adoption fees.

More about this shelter

Pearl River County Society for the Prevention of Cruelty to Animals is a Mississippi state non-profit organization dedicated to promoting the welfare and humane treatment of animals throughout the county. It operates solely from funds provided locally. Private donations are important to accomplishing this mission.
